Biden hit the deck on Thursday after having delivered the Air Force Academy’s commencement address earlier in the day. The White House said the president tripped over a sandbag and that he was not injured by the fall.
Trump, who is also running for another term in the White House, was told about Biden’s fall on Thursday — and immediately referenced the ramp controversy in 2020.
